Osun Federal Lawmaker Charges Civil Society Groups To Eradicate Youth Restiveness

The candidate of the People’s Democratic Party, (PDP) in Ede North/Ede South/Egbedore/Ejigbo federal constituency in Osun State Hon. Bamidele Salam has called on Civil Society Groups and Community-Based organisations to do more to eradicate youth restiveness in the country.

Salam, who is representating the constituency at the House of Representatives made the call on Tuesday when he received the Osun VoteNotFight team in office.

The team led by Jare Tiamiyu, commended the lawmaker for his inclusive policies and programmes.

Tiamiyu said the motive of the visitation was to have the buy-in of the PDP candidate for the violence-free elections and to seek his commitment towards implementation of Governance Agenda for Inclusive Nigeria project.

Speaking, Salam commended the team, stating that the youth-based organization must go beyond campaign and advocacy to find lasting solution to youth restiveness and thuggery.

“I have been ensuring inclusiveness of youths and Persons with Disabilities. Since 2019 when I was elected, I have appointed no fewer than four PWDs as personal assistants. They work directly with me and we have at different times planned programmes together.

“Let me say that I appreciate what your team is doing. It goes a long way. But we must go beyond this to find lasting solution to youth restiveness. The main enabler of youths restiveness us unemployment. Civil Society Organizations and Community-Based Organisations must think beyond the box to find lasting solution to the crisis of youth restiveness and political thuggery. All of us must work together.”

Salam signed both VoteNotFight and GAIN commitment cards and pledged to ensure that he promotes peace during elections.
